In 1994 the cities of Flat River, Elvins, Esther, and Rivermines consolidated to become one community known as Park Hills. The population has grown from 7,866 at the merger to over 14,000 people today. Park Hills is a historic city featuring a country setting with all the comforts of big city living. NJCAA Affiliation
The Mineral Area College athletic teams compete in Region XVI of the NJCAA (National Junior College Athletic Association). The NJCAA is the governing body of Junior College Athletics (similar to the NCAA) and has over 500 members nation-wide. Four sports (volleyball, men's and women's basketball, and baseball) compete at the Division I level, while two sports (men's golf and softball) compete at the Division II level. Region Affiliation
The Cardinals athletic programs compete in Region XVI of the NJCAA. Region XVI is composed of the Junior Colleges in Missouri and has various divisions for each sport. The Region is similar to a conference in the NCAA, due to the fact that the Region Tournament Champion advances in National Tournament play. The teams that compete in Region XVI include: Cottey College (Nevada), Crowder College (Neosho), East Central College (Union), Florissant Valley (St. Louis), Forest Park (St. Louis), Jefferson College (Hillsboro), Longview Community College (Lee's Summit), Maple Woods Community College (Kansas City), Meramec (St. Louis), Mineral Area College (Park Hills), Moberly Area Community College (Moberly), North Central College (Tenton), Penn Valley (Kansas City), Southwest Missouri State at West Plains (West Plains), State Fair Community College (Sedalia), St. Charles Community College (St. Charles), Three Rivers Community College (Poplar Bluff), and Wentworth Military Academy (Lexington). We're pleased to announce Lynne Wisdom, CPA, CPFO, has been named MAC's Vice President of Finance and Administration.

Lynne has worked at MAC for two decades, joining our staff as an adjunct business instructor in 2006, moving to full-time faculty in 2008, and most recently serving as our Deputy Chief Financial Officer for the past 18 months. Combined with her 9 years of banking expertise, she is uniquely prepared to lead our finance team into the future. Plus, she's a MAC grad! ๐Ÿ˜Š

Legendary former Three Rivers basketball coach Gene Bess has passed at the age of 91. Bess was the only coach from the junior college ranks to earn a spot in the Naismith Hall of Fame, as he spent 50 years coaching the Raiders. Bessโ€™s teams captured national championships in 1979 and 1992, and he leaves behind a strong legacy of former players that he developed into becoming men while also leaving a major impact on the city of Poplar Bluff as a whole.
